In simple terms, electrical reactance can be defined as the opposition that an electronic component offers to the flow of alternating current (AC). It is represented by the symbol X and is measured in ohms, just like resistance. However, reactance differs from resistance in that it only affects AC circuits, whereas resistance impacts both AC and direct current (DC) circuits. There are two main types of reactance: capacitive reactance and inductive reactance. Capacitive reactance occurs in capacitors - electronic components that store and release electrical energy. Capacitors oppose changes in voltage in an AC circuit, causing the current to lead the voltage. This type of reactance is inversely proportional to the frequency of the AC signal. On the other hand, inductive reactance occurs in inductors - components that store energy in a magnetic field.
